New Zealand have been dealt another blow ahead of the South African leg of the Rugby Championship with Ethan de Groot sidelined by an injury.

The 26-year-old sustained a neck injury during the opening game of the Rugby Championship against Argentina in Wellington.

He will now be replaced by Crusaders prop George Bower in the squad. Brower made his All Blacks debut in 2021 and has been involved with Crusaders since 2019 when the current All Blacks coach Scott Robertson was in charge of the club.

The All Blacks are already without the services of Patrick Tuipulotu and Stephen Perofeta due to injuries and now de Groot's absence will further hamper their chances as they face stiff challenge against the World Champions.

The All Blacks are at second place in the Rugby Championship with a defeat and a victory apiece in the two matches. They will now face the Springboks at Emirates Airline Park on 31st August before the two teams meet again on 7th September at DHL Stadium.
